The future Earth of Brian Aldiss”s Earthworks is a moribund ecological disaster, ruined by poisons, greed, unsustainable development and overpopulation. Mankind is broken, starving, wracked with disease and divided by bitter social injustice.

Our window into this terrible world is the dangerous, crazed Knowle Noland, whose destructive impulses threaten to upturn the wreckage of civilization, either to redemption or final catastrophe.

Rarely do Science Fiction works stand well the test of time as their suppositions are out-dated and superseded; Brian Aldiss”s vision is remarkable for having come closer to reality decades after he conceived of this terrible future.
